About This Item

Buenos Aires: Diseño Editorial, 2018. b/w plates, facs., plans, elevations, (bibliographic references p.371-376), pict. wrps. CONTENTS: Introducción -- El visor molecular -- Hologramas Infinitos -- Cabinas Espaciales -- Space invaders: El festial electrico -- Cascos de ampliación y protesis de liberación -- El encantamiento de la cuevas analogicas -- Stargate corridors: Tuneles, laberintos y Pasadizos -- Esferas magicas -- El rayo de luz -- Bibliografia. The curtains of the 21st century "is the expression with which Toyo Ito tries to visualize the symptoms that would indicate that some contemporary architects establish in their work an increasingly natural relationship with the vast amount of electronic root technology available today. technology has unleashed a dense layering of layers in the spaces we inhabit, layers of information and energy that have penetrated our environment in a massive way, although at times we seem seemingly imperceptible.The architects involved in this strong technological entropy necessarily feel interpellated, our dormant perceptual system has been disturbed, modifying our relations with the spaces we inhabit, and with this reading we will discover that precisely the perceptive and technological tools of these new contemporary spatial relationships can be sought in the 60s, during the revolution nsorial that triggered the movement known as Psychedelia. Psychedelia and its related practices, awakened the consciences and bodies of a generation to a new sensitivity, modifying its relations with the world and space.
